How to Make Glazed Strawberry Bread
Ingredients
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 cup granulated sugar
1/2 cup butter, melted
2 large eggs
1 cup fresh strawberries, chopped
1/2 cup milk
2 teaspoons baking pow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up powdered sugar
2 tablespoons strawberry puree (for glaze)
Directions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a loaf pan.
- In a large bowl, mix the flour, granulated sugar, baking powder, and salt.
- In another bowl, whisk together the melted butter, eggs, milk, and vanilla extract.
- Combine the wet ingredients with the dry ingredients and fold in the chopped strawberries.
- Pour the batter into the prepared loaf pan and smooth the top.
- Bake for 50-60 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- While the bread is cooling, prepare the glaze by mixing the powdered sugar with strawberry puree until smooth.
- Drizzle the glaze over the cooled bread before slicing. Enjoy!

How to Store
To keep your Glazed Strawberry Bread fresh, store it in an airtight container at room temperature for up to three days. If you want to keep it longer, w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and store it in the refrigerator for up to a week. You can also freeze the bread for up to three months. Just thaw at room temperature before enjoying.
Tips and Variations
For an extra twist, try adding nuts like walnuts or pecans to the batter for some crunch. You can also substitute the strawberries with other berries or even bananas for a different flavor. If you prefer a less sweet glaze, adjust the powdered sugar in the glaze to taste.
FAQs
Can I use frozen strawberries instead of fresh?
Yes, frozen strawberries work well. Just be sure to thaw and drain them beforehand to avoid extra moisture in the batter.
How do I know when the bread is done baking?
Insert a toothpick into the center of the loaf. If it comes out clean or with a few crumbs, the bread is done.
Can I make this bread 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can make it a day in advance. It tastes great the next day, and you can store it in an airtight container.
